May 18, 2004

CHINESE PRIESTS ARRESTED FOR TEACHING THEOLOGY AND NATURAL FAMILY PLANNING: Via the Cardinal Kung Foundation via FoxNews via Mark Shea. You absolutely should check out the CKF as they are doing amazing work. See also the Laogai Research Foundation (exposing the Chinese gulag system–run by Harry Wu, a true hero) and Freedom House.

Browse Our Archives

Follow Us!